FATE OF M. HERRIOT

SUDDEN DEATH REPORTED. FROM MADRID. (By Telegraph—Press Association— Copyright) LONDON. October 20. It is announced from Madrid that M. Edouard Herriot died suddenly, says the British United Press. M. Herriot recently entered a sanatorium in the Paris region, where he was confined on suspicion of attempting to escape from France. His death was recently announced and then denied by the German news agency.
